The 6th Ordnance Company traces its origins to World War II, where it was activated to provide crucial ammunition and maintenance support for U.S. forces in the European Theater. Throughout its history, the unit has undergone several reorganizations and redesignations, adapting to the evolving needs of the Army. During the Korean War, the 6th Ordnance played a vital role in supplying frontline units with munitions and equipment. In modern times, the unit continues to support overseas operations, ensuring the readiness and effectiveness of combat forces through expert ordnance management and technical support.
